[0002] With the popularity of mobile Internet, smart cities have ushered in tremendous development. Looking back at the development of the public transportation industry, from the early coin to IC card (Integrated Circuit Card) card swiping, to today's swiping of various smart applications (APP) on mobile terminal devices, the ride code (electronic transportation card) is a two-dimensional code suitable for public transportation, subway, ferry, and other transportation scenarios. In this way, people's daily travel is becoming increasingly convenient and efficient.
[0003] Although mobile smart applications have greatly improved people's transportation problems, the use of mobile smart applications has also brought some new difficulties and problems for the low-age and high-age population. The above problems also exist in the use of electronic transportation cards, thus increasing the threshold and difficulty of using electronic transportation cards for the low-age and high-age population.
[0004] In addition to electronic transportation cards, the same problem also exists in the collection of other electronic cards with predetermined purposes, such as electronic payment cards, and the like. SUMMARY

[0137] Figure 1An application scenario of the two-dimensional code opening processing method of one embodiment of the present disclosure is shown in the figure, in which the two-dimensional code with a predetermined function is a ride code with a ride function. It should be noted that the present disclosure is not limited to the specific embodiment of the application scenario, and the opening processing of other two-dimensional codes with predetermined functions also falls within the protection scope of the present disclosure. Figure 1 An application scenario of a user making a two-dimensional ride code payment through a terminal device 1200 is shown. Many cities' public transportation systems have supported taking public transportation by scanning a two-dimensional ride code on a mobile terminal device APP (application program), making people's travel more convenient. However, for the low-age and high-age population, the use of mobile intelligent applications brings them certain inconvenience.
[0138] In this embodiment, the user of the ride code payment is an invited ride code user (hereinafter referred to as a second user), who has first received an invitation from a user (hereinafter referred to as a first user) inviting him / her to open a ride code, and has successfully opened a ride code. The first user can establish a binding relationship with the second user in a predetermined APP of the terminal device when inviting the second user to open the ride code, such as a family relationship, which can be based on a family relationship, and the second user can be the parent or child of the first user, or a sibling or other binding relationship. The binding relationship can also be established during the invitation process. In one embodiment, the established binding relationship can have the function of providing payment for family members, such as the "family number" mini-program in the Alipay APP. The first user can open a payment method based on the family binding relationship when establishing the family binding relationship, such as opening and setting the close payment channel of the "family number" for the payment limit. That is, other family members who establish a family binding relationship with the first user can be helped by the first user to make payments when consuming. Of course, the payment method of the family binding relationship can also be set to pay for the first user by other family members.
[0139] In this case, the second user can further set the preferred deduction method of the ride code based on the close payment method provided by the above-mentioned family binding relationship when setting the payment method of the ride code. In this way, when the second user takes the transportation and swipes the ride code to generate the billing, the first user who establishes a family binding relationship with the second user can help pay for the second user, realizing the mode of the second user taking the ride and the first user paying. In one embodiment, the second user can also set other payment methods to make the ride code billing after the first user invites him / her to open the ride code, such as setting the UnionPay payment, Alipay wallet payment, etc.
[0140] That is, the ride code opening processing method of the embodiments of the present specification can be that the first user only invites the second user with a binding relationship to open the ride code, and the payment of the ride code can be paid by the second user's own payment method. In another embodiment, the ride code opening processing method can be that the first user invites the second user with a binding relationship to open the ride code, and the system can also invite the second user to set the intimate payment as the preferred deduction method of the ride code based on the payment method of the first user opening based on the binding relationship, such as intimate payment.
[0141] In this application scenario, the terminal device 1200 enters the ride code obtaining interface as shown in Figure 1 in response to the obtaining request of the second user based on the obtained ride code. The interface can provide a button triggering the instruction to generate the ride code, for example, after the second user clicks the button, the terminal device 1200 generates the ride code in response to the instruction. The ride code generated by the second user can be a boarding ride code or an alighting ride code, which is determined according to the different ride stages of the second user. For the application scenario of ride code payment processing, the ride code is an alighting ride code. The terminal device 1200 sends a pricing instruction or request to the server 1100 based on a set of boarding ride codes and alighting ride codes corresponding to the ride of the second user, so that the server 1100 performs payment processing on the pricing request according to the preferred deduction method of the ride code. The payment processing of the server 1100 receiving the pricing request of the terminal device 1200 includes determining the fee generated by the second user in this ride and the preferred deduction method of the ride code set by the second user when opening the ride code, and returning to the terminal device 1200. The terminal device 1200 performs payment according to the preferred deduction method of the ride code returned by the server 1100, and gives a prompt such as "payment success" after successful payment.
[0142] In one embodiment, the ride code opening processing of the second user can be implemented by Figure 3 the two-dimensional code opening processing system 2000 as shown in Figure 3 The two-dimensional code opening processing system 2000 includes a first terminal device 2400, a second terminal device 2200, and a server 1100. The first terminal device 2400 corresponds to the first user, and the second terminal device 2200 corresponds to the second user. In one embodiment, the second terminal device 2200 can be Figure 1 、 2 the terminal device 1200 of the embodiment.
[0143] Specifically, the first terminal device 2400 generates a first request according to the trigger of the first user, the first request being used to invite the second user of the second terminal device 2200 to open a two-dimensional ride code with a ride function. The first terminal device 2400 sends the first request to the server 1100, the first request including ID information of the first user and ID information of the second user. The server 1100 queries whether there is a binding relationship between the first user and the second user based on the ID information of the first user and the ID information of the second user in the received first request. If it is found that there is a binding relationship between the first user and the second user, the server 1100 sends the first request to the second terminal device 2200. After receiving the request from the server 1100, the second terminal device 2200 provides the first request to the second user, so that the second user responds to the first request, thereby the second user opens the ride code according to the first request or temporarily does not open the ride code. After the second user agrees and successfully opens the ride code, the second terminal device 2200 returns a response to the server 1100. After receiving the response of the second user opening the ride code returned by the second terminal device 2200, the server 1100 sends it to the first terminal device 2400 to inform the first user of the ride code invitation opening result.
[0144] Further, after receiving the response of the second user successfully opening the ride code returned by the second terminal device 2200, the server 1100 can also send guide information to the second terminal device 2200, the guide information being used to guide the second user to set a payment method based on the binding relationship as a preferred deduction method of the ride code, and obtain and save the setting content of the preferred deduction method made by the second terminal device 2200 according to the guide message.
[0145] In this way, the ride code opening processing system 2000 can realize the ride code opening processing of the second user. When the second user uses the opened ride code to take a ride later, the ride code payment processing system 1000 can realize the ride code payment processing of the second user.
[0146] In this application scenario, the second user can take a ride, and the first user can deduct money, which not only facilitates the second user to open the ride code, but also solves the problem of high threshold and high learning cost caused by the second user binding a bank card to make payment by himself through opening the intimate payment based on the kinship binding relationship.
[0147] Through the binding relationship, the child helps the aged parent or the parent helps the young child to obtain the ride code and open the intimate payment, which realizes the innovative mode of the invited party to quickly obtain and use the electronic transportation card and ride, and the inviter to pay.
[0148] Similarly, based on the above two-dimensional code opening processing method, the embodiment of the disclosure can also realize that the first user helps the second user to take other two-dimensional code electronic cards with predetermined purposes, and the first user makes payment for the electronic card taken by the second user based on the binding relationship.

[0250] When the existing low-age / high-age population needs to receive and use the ride code product, they need to register and open the real name to have the right to receive the ride code. Under the premise of opening the corresponding ride APP, such as the Alipay APP, binding the bank card and starting and setting the payment method, the ride code product is found to receive the electronic traffic card. The payment needs to be made through the fund channel (Hua Bei, bank card, balance, balance treasure, etc.) under the personal account. Therefore, there are at least one of the following disadvantages: 1. High user learning and education cost; 2. High threshold of binding bank card; 3. Does not support the payment mode.
[0251] By using the two-dimensional code opening processing method of the embodiment of the present specification, when the low-age / high-age population needs to receive and use the ride code product, the child (inviter) can help the elderly parent (invitee) to open the ride code to receive the electronic traffic card, or the parent (inviter) can help the young child (invitee) to open the ride code to receive the electronic traffic card, solving the problem of high learning and education cost of the elderly parents and young children receiving the ride card.
[0252] In addition, by using the two-dimensional code opening processing method of the embodiment of the present specification, the preferred deduction mode of the invited ride code is set based on the binding relationship between the inviting party and the invited party, for example, the payment fund channel of the binding relationship is set to make ride pricing payment, thereby solving the problem that the elderly parents (the invited party) or the young children (the invited party) need to bind a bank card with high threshold. The mode of the invited party riding and the inviting party paying is realized. In addition to the above-mentioned two-dimensional ride code opening processing, the two-dimensional code opening processing method of the embodiment of the present disclosure can be applied to the opening of other two-dimensional codes with predetermined functions, and also has the above-mentioned problems of high cost of learning and education for the elderly parents (the invited party) or the young children (the invited party) to receive electronic cards, and high threshold of needing to bind a bank card. The mode of the inviting party helping the invited party to open the two-dimensional code of the function to receive the electronic card, and the invited party using the electronic card is realized.
